Superbly dark and atmospheric film.
2 January 2000
The original 1950s black-and-white Godzilla film is a serious, gritty and suspenceful piece of drama. The H-bomb and apocalyptic themes are superbly captured and the radioactive revived creature comes across as a genuine and sinister threat rather than the figure of fun it later became.

The non-dubbed, subtitled version of this classic is the best. Not only a great film but also a piece of cinema history. Forget the recent American money-minded advert for merchandise and watch this instead.
